Infections simulating bone tumors. A review of subacute osteomyelitis

Insights

Differentiating primary bone tumors from subacute osteomyelitis is challenging, as symptoms and initial tests are often unhelpful. Definitive diagnosis requires open biopsy, followed by surgical curettage and prolonged antibiotic treatment for effective management of this bone infection.

Background:

  • Distinguishing primary bone tumors from subacute osteomyelitis presents a diagnostic challenge in orthopedic and infectious disease settings.
  • Traditional diagnostic methods, including presenting symptoms, illness duration, and initial laboratory data, offer limited utility in differentiating these conditions.

Observation:

  • A review of 15 cases revealed that preoperative diagnoses were often inconclusive, encompassing benign and malignant neoplasms alongside osteomyelitis.
  • The definitive diagnosis of subacute osteomyelitis was consistently established only through open biopsy in all reviewed cases.

Findings:

  • Open biopsy is crucial for accurate diagnosis of subacute osteomyelitis, overcoming the limitations of non-invasive assessments.
  • Surgical curettage combined with a comprehensive antibiotic regimen, including parenteral and oral phases, is essential for treating subacute osteomyelitis.

Implications:

  • This study underscores the necessity of open biopsy for accurate diagnosis, guiding appropriate treatment strategies for bone pathologies.
  • Effective management of subacute osteomyelitis requires a dual approach of surgical intervention and extended antibiotic therapy tailored to bacterial type and patient factors.
